This list may seem ridiculous, but there really were similar ones in the history of the original time and space.

That was after Italy invaded Abyssinia and Ethiopia.

The League of Nations declared Italy an aggressor and imposed economic sanctions on Italy.

The long list of embargoes given by the League of Nations included horses, donkeys, and mules. , camel, caviar and some other inexplicable things, but comically it does not include coal, steel and oil.

The only thing that can be called a strategic material is bauxite, which Italy has no shortage of.

What Italy really fears is an oil embargo against it, because oil-poor Italy cannot fight this war if it cannot get oil from abroad.

However, oil was not included in the League of Nations embargo list.

In addition, the British-controlled Suez Canal did not block the invaders, and Italian ships continued to transport soldiers and weapons to Abyssinia unimpeded.

The League of Nations' sanctions, which were loud but insignificant, not only failed to stop Italy's aggression against Abyssinia, but brought two benefits to Mussolini.

The first benefit is that he has won more support at home.

Free novels bring you joy and joy ---> storyskyline.net

At the beginning, Mussolini confused right and wrong and insisted on describing this naked war of aggression as a war of self-defense against aggression.

However, because his words were unfounded and unbelievable, and Italians were not fools, they certainly could not be deceived.

Therefore, the response from the public was lukewarm, and not many people responded to his call to join the volunteer army.

After the League of Nations condemned Italy and imposed sanctions, Mussolini made a big fuss about it and publicized that Italy was in crisis.

As a result, the Italians believed his deception and instead united under the banner of defending the country, allowing Mussolini to win the hearts of the people.

The second advantage is that he can carry out massacres and three blazes in Abyssinia more unscrupulously.

After the war began, Mussolini attempted to have a traitor he paid to kidnap Abyssinian Emperor Haile Selassie to Italy.

Later, when I saw that the League of Nations was so ineffective, I immediately became more forceful.

Mussolini not only ordered his air force to carry out uncontrolled bombing of Abyssinian cities and villages, but also authorized General Badoglio to use terrorist methods at will, including the destruction of villages and the large-scale use of poison gas, even when necessary Use germ weapons to spread infectious diseases.

Badoglio acted as ordered and used a large amount of poison gas.

As a result, more than 270,000 soldiers and civilians in Abyssinia were gassed to death, and more than 400,000 innocent residents were massacred.
